Key Buying Factors for a Fabric Roll Storage Rack

Capacity and Roll Size

Check how many rolls the rack holds and whether it fits your widest or heaviest materials. A Fabric Roll Storage Rack should comfortably support the size and weight of your inventory without crowding.

Mobility and Stability

Wheels are helpful for rearranging a room or moving stock, but they should lock securely. For heavier loads, prioritize a wider base and sturdy metal construction to reduce wobble.

Adjustability and Access

Adjustable rods make it easier to organize different product types, from narrow vinyl rolls to bulkier textile bolts. Open-access designs are usually better than enclosed storage when you need fast selection and restocking.

Workspace Fit

Measure your floor space and ceiling height before buying. Some racks are tall, some are broad, and some are better suited to display than long-term storage. The right choice depends on whether you need a retail display, production storage, or a flexible craft-room organizer.
